The Duty and Feature of Lymph Nodes
Lymph nodes are tiny, bean-shaped frameworks that work as filters for the lymphatic system. These nodes are located throughout the body as well as are attached by a huge network of lymphatic vessels. They play an important function in the immune action, working as checkpoints for hazardous compounds that enter our bodies.
Whenever there is an infection or inflammation in a details area, lymph nodes because area come to be inflamed and also tender. This is because lymph nodes include immune cells, such as lymphocytes as well as macrophages, which help in identifying as well as eliminating foreign intruders. When these immune cells spot unsafe compounds, they start an immune feedback to counteract the threat.
In addition, lymph nodes filter and also get rid of waste items as well as dead cells from the lymph fluid, ensuring that our bodies stay healthy and without unsafe compounds.
- Primary Functions of Lymph Nodes:
- Filtering and capturing virus
- Launching an immune response
- Removing waste items as well as dead cells
Number and Circulation of Lymph Nodes
The human body consists of a large number of lymph nodes, differing in quantity depending upon the individual and also their details makeup. Generally, a grown-up human is estimated to have concerning 600 to 700 lymph nodes throughout their body. Nevertheless, this number can differ substantially from one person to another.
Lymph nodes are located in clusters or chains, strategically situated throughout the body. Several of the major areas where lymph nodes are focused include:
- Neck as well as Head
- Underarms
- Groin
- Abdomen
Within these regions, there specify groups of lymph nodes responsible for draining pipes the lymph liquid from different areas of the body. As an example, in the neck as well as head, there are teams of lymph nodes located along the sides of the throat, behind the ears, as well as under the chin. These nodes help filter the lymph liquid from the scalp, face, as well as neck.
The circulation and also plan of lymph nodes in the body are designed to make sure ideal immune surveillance throughout different areas, enabling the effective trapping as well as elimination of damaging substances.
Duty in Identifying and Treating Conditions
As a result of their necessary function in the immune response, lymph nodes are usually analyzed by doctor to identify as well as keep an eye on conditions. Puffy or enlarged lymph nodes can be an indication of an energetic infection, inflammation, or perhaps cancer cells.
During physical examinations, physicians might palpate or feel the lymph nodes in particular areas to evaluate their dimension and consistency. If irregularities are found, more examinations, such as imaging researches or biopsies, may be performed to recognize the underlying reason.
- Usual diseases as well as conditions in which lymph nodes are assessed:
- Infections (bacterial, viral, fungal)
- Cancers (lymphomas, metastatic tumors)
- Inflammatory diseases (rheumatoid arthritis, lupus)
- Autoimmune conditions
Furthermore, lymph nodes play a vital role in cancer cells staging as well as help figure out the spread of malignant cells. Cancer cells that escape from the main tumor can travel through the lymphatic system and also obtain entraped in nearby lymph nodes. Analyzing these nodes helps medical professionals examine the extent of cancer cells spread and strategy ideal therapy strategies.
